LCAD vs. Platt College-Anaheim
Both Laguna College of Art and Design and Platt College-Anaheim are 4 years schools located in California. The following statements compare Laguna College of Art and Design and Platt College-Anaheim with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Both schools are private.
- LCAD's tuition ($35,650) is more expensive than Platt College-Anaheim ($14,804).
